She was born March 17, 1876, in Jefferson County, Ill., and lived most of her life in Jefferson County, Kan. She was a member of the Oskaloosa Presbyterian Church. Survivors include her widower, Harry, at home; three sons, Earl and Emmett COX, both of Tulsa, Okla., and Fred COX of Tonganoxie, and two daughters, Mrs. Thelma METZGER of 3706 Wilder Road, Topoeka and Mrs. Wilma RODMAN of Perry. Services wer held at 2 p.m. Saturday in Oskaloosa Presbyterian Church.
